ABSTRACT

Plantar warts are growths that develop on the soles of the feet. They are caused by human papilloma virus (HPV) and usually occur after direct contact with the virus, such as walking barefoot in a public place. Plantar warts can be painful and, at times, may cause difficulty in walking.
